Product details

Auto Spare Parts Making Machine, Rubber Bush Making Machine,tyre Making Machine for Cars

The Auto Spare Parts Making Machine is a robust industrial solution for manufacturing tyre components and rubber bushings. Designed with a durable metal alloy frame and advanced automation features, it processes rubber compounds under high pressure for precise vulcanization. Its modular structure and programmable controls cater to diverse production needs, ensuring reliability in automotive manufacturing environments.
